Why cross-channel control has become a board-level issue
Distribution used to be managed as a sequence of departmental handoffs. Sales created demand, procurement bought stock, warehouses shipped orders and finance closed the books after the fact. That model breaks down when customers expect channel flexibility, real-time availability, differentiated service levels and accurate delivery commitments. A distributor may promise stock to a strategic account while the same inventory is exposed online, reserved for a project, in transit between warehouses or blocked for quality review. Without a unified ERP strategy, channel growth often increases revenue while quietly reducing margin, service reliability and working capital efficiency.
This is why CEOs and COOs increasingly treat ERP modernization as an operating model decision rather than an IT project. The objective is to create one version of operational truth across entities, warehouses and channels. In practice, that requires business process management discipline, role-based governance, enterprise integration through APIs, and cloud ERP architecture that can scale without creating a new layer of technical debt.
Where distributors lose control in day-to-day operations
Most distribution businesses do not fail because of one major systems gap. They lose control through accumulated friction across order capture, allocation, replenishment, fulfillment and financial reconciliation. A common scenario is a multi-company distributor serving regional branches, national accounts and online buyers from shared inventory pools. Sales teams quote based on outdated availability. Buyers expedite purchases because demand planning is disconnected from promotions and project orders. Warehouse teams override picking priorities to satisfy urgent requests. Finance then spends days reconciling landed costs, returns, rebates and intercompany movements. Each workaround appears rational locally, but together they create margin leakage and management blind spots.
| Operational area | Typical cross-channel bottleneck | Business impact | ERP response |
|---|---|---|---|
| Order management | Orders enter from multiple channels with inconsistent pricing, lead times and allocation rules | Late fulfillment, margin erosion, customer dissatisfaction | Centralized order workflows, pricing governance and inventory reservation logic |
| Inventory management | Stock visibility differs by warehouse, company, channel or quality status | Stockouts, excess inventory, inaccurate promises | Real-time multi-warehouse inventory control with status-based availability |
| Procurement | Buyers react to shortages instead of planning around demand patterns and supplier constraints | Expediting costs, missed sales, unstable replenishment | Integrated purchasing, supplier performance tracking and replenishment policies |
| Warehouse operations | Manual prioritization of picks, transfers and returns across channels | Labor inefficiency, shipping errors, service inconsistency | Workflow automation, task sequencing and exception management |
| Finance | Revenue, cost and margin data are fragmented across channels and entities | Slow close, weak profitability analysis, poor decision support | Integrated accounting, dimensional reporting and channel-level profitability views |
What a strong distribution ERP strategy should optimize
The best ERP strategies for distribution are designed around control points, not software modules. Executives should ask where the business must make better decisions faster: customer commitment, inventory allocation, replenishment timing, warehouse prioritization, supplier risk, pricing discipline, cash conversion or margin visibility. Once those control points are clear, the ERP design can support them with the right workflows, data structures and governance.
- Commercial control: unify CRM, quotations, pricing approvals, customer terms and order capture so channel growth does not create unmanaged exceptions.
- Inventory control: manage available-to-promise, safety stock, transfers, returns, quality holds and aging inventory across multiple warehouses and companies.
- Supply chain control: connect procurement, supplier lead times, inbound visibility and replenishment logic to actual demand patterns.
- Financial control: align operational transactions with accounting, landed costs, rebates, intercompany flows and profitability reporting.
- Execution control: automate routine workflows while escalating exceptions that require human judgment.
In Odoo, this often translates into a phased architecture. CRM and Sales improve pipeline-to-order discipline. Purchase and Inventory create replenishment and stock visibility. Accounting provides financial control. Documents and Knowledge support process standardization. Spreadsheet and dashboards improve business intelligence. If the distributor performs light assembly, kitting, labeling or postponement, Manufacturing and PLM may be relevant. If uptime of conveyors, scanners or packaging equipment affects throughput, Maintenance becomes operationally important. The point is not to deploy everything. It is to deploy what strengthens cross-channel control.
A practical modernization roadmap for distribution leaders
A successful roadmap starts with process architecture before configuration. Leaders should map how demand enters the business, how inventory is committed, how exceptions are resolved and how financial outcomes are measured. This is especially important in distributors with acquisitions, regional autonomy or mixed business models. Standardization should focus on the few processes that most affect service, margin and cash, while allowing controlled local variation where customer or regulatory requirements differ.
| Phase | Primary objective | Key decisions | Relevant Odoo applications |
|---|---|---|---|
| Foundation | Establish master data, financial structure and core transaction integrity | Chart of accounts, product hierarchy, warehouse model, customer and supplier governance | Accounting, Inventory, Purchase, Documents |
| Commercial alignment | Connect pipeline, pricing and order capture to operational reality | Approval rules, customer segmentation, service commitments, channel policies | CRM, Sales, Spreadsheet |
| Operational orchestration | Improve replenishment, fulfillment and exception handling | Allocation logic, transfer rules, returns process, supplier performance management | Inventory, Purchase, Quality, Project |
| Advanced execution | Support differentiated operating models and service offerings | Kitting, light manufacturing, field service, repairs, subscriptions or eCommerce | Manufacturing, Maintenance, Repair, Helpdesk, Field Service, eCommerce, Subscription |
| Scale and resilience | Strengthen integration, observability, security and cloud operations | API strategy, identity and access management, monitoring, backup, disaster recovery | Managed through platform architecture and operating model rather than end-user apps |

Decision frameworks executives can use before approving investment
ERP decisions in distribution should be evaluated through three lenses: control, adaptability and economics. Control asks whether the future-state model will reduce unmanaged exceptions and improve accountability. Adaptability asks whether the platform can support new channels, entities, warehouses, product lines or service models without major rework. Economics asks whether the operating gains justify the process change, integration effort and governance discipline required.
Control lens
Assess whether the ERP design creates a single source of truth for inventory, customer commitments, procurement status and financial outcomes. If channel managers still rely on spreadsheets to understand availability or margin, control has not been achieved.
Adaptability lens
Evaluate how easily the model can support multi-company management, new warehouses, regional tax requirements, customer-specific workflows and API-based integration with marketplaces, logistics providers, EDI hubs or external planning tools. Flexibility should come from governed configuration and modular architecture, not uncontrolled customization.
Economics lens
Look beyond software cost. The real business case includes inventory reduction, fewer expedites, improved fill rates, faster close, lower manual reconciliation effort, better pricing discipline and stronger customer retention. It also includes the cost of poor adoption, weak data governance and underfunded change management if the program is rushed.
KPIs that reveal whether cross-channel control is actually improving
Executives should avoid vanity metrics and focus on indicators that connect operational behavior to financial outcomes. Useful measures include order cycle time by channel, perfect order rate, fill rate, backorder aging, inventory accuracy, inventory turns, stock aging, supplier lead-time adherence, purchase price variance, gross margin by channel, return rate, days sales outstanding, days payable outstanding and close cycle time. For businesses with light manufacturing or value-added services, schedule adherence, rework rate, quality incidents and maintenance-related downtime may also matter.
The most important principle is consistency. KPI definitions must be standardized across companies and channels, or the ERP will simply automate disagreement. Business intelligence should support operational reviews at multiple levels: executive, regional, warehouse, buyer, account manager and finance controller. Odoo dashboards and Spreadsheet can support this when the underlying data model and governance are well designed.
Common implementation mistakes that weaken business outcomes
- Treating ERP as a technical rollout instead of a redesign of decision rights, workflows and accountability.
- Migrating poor master data and inconsistent product, customer or supplier structures into the new environment.
- Over-customizing early to preserve legacy habits rather than standardizing high-value processes first.
- Ignoring finance design until late in the project, which creates reporting gaps and reconciliation issues after go-live.
- Underestimating change management for branch operations, warehouse teams and sales leadership.
- Failing to define integration ownership for eCommerce, logistics, EDI, tax, banking or external BI platforms.
A realistic example is a distributor that wants one ERP for wholesale and online channels but keeps separate pricing logic, separate product naming conventions and separate return processes because each team wants autonomy. The result is not agility; it is duplicated complexity. A better approach is to standardize the core transaction model and allow controlled channel-specific policies only where they create measurable business value.
Governance, compliance and risk mitigation in a distributed operating model
Cross-channel control depends on governance as much as software. Role-based access, approval thresholds, auditability of price and master data changes, segregation of duties in procurement and finance, document retention and traceability of inventory movements all matter. For distributors operating across jurisdictions or regulated product categories, compliance requirements may affect lot traceability, quality management, returns handling, tax treatment and record retention. These requirements should be designed into workflows from the start rather than added as exceptions later.
Risk mitigation should also cover operational resilience. That includes backup and recovery design, monitoring and observability for integrations, incident response ownership, performance management during peak order periods and clear fallback procedures for warehouse and customer service teams. Future trends shaping distribution ERP strategy
The next phase of distribution ERP will be defined by better orchestration rather than more isolated functionality. AI-assisted operations will increasingly support exception triage, demand pattern analysis, supplier risk signals, customer service recommendations and finance anomaly detection. However, AI only becomes useful when the ERP has reliable process data and governed workflows. Distributors should view AI as a decision-support layer, not a substitute for process discipline.
Other important trends include deeper API-led enterprise integration, stronger multi-company visibility, more event-driven warehouse coordination, and greater use of cloud-native architecture to support resilience and faster change. As distributors expand service offerings such as installation, repair, rental or subscription-based replenishment, ERP strategy will also need to connect customer lifecycle management with operational execution and finance. The winners will be organizations that can add new revenue models without losing control of inventory, margin and service quality.
